Precision and Accuracy

One of the most fundamental quality standards for a Single Wall Corrugated Pipe Machine is precision and accuracy. The machine should be able to produce corrugated pipes with consistent dimensions. This means that the diameter, wall thickness, and corrugation pitch of the pipes should be within a very narrow tolerance range. For example, if the specified diameter of the pipe is 50mm, the actual diameter of the pipes produced by the machine should be between 49.8mm and 50.2mm.

The precision of the machine is mainly determined by its mechanical components. High – quality bearings, gears, and screws are essential. Bearings with low friction coefficients can ensure smooth rotation of the machine’s shafts, reducing vibration and improving the accuracy of the pipe – forming process. Gears should be precisely machined to ensure proper power transmission and synchronization between different parts of the machine. Screws, which are responsible for extruding the plastic material, need to have accurate thread profiles and pitch to ensure a uniform flow of the material.

Accuracy also extends to the control system of the machine. A modern Single Wall Corrugated Pipe Machine should be equipped with a sophisticated programmable logic controller (PLC). The PLC can precisely control the speed of the extruder, the temperature of the heating zones, and the movement of the corrugation molds. This allows for real – time adjustment of the production process, ensuring that the pipes meet the required specifications.

Durability and Reliability

A high – quality Single Wall Corrugated Pipe Machine should be durable and reliable. It is expected to operate continuously for long periods without frequent breakdowns. This requires the use of high – quality materials in the construction of the machine. The frame of the machine, for example, should be made of thick – walled steel or cast iron. These materials can withstand the mechanical stresses and vibrations generated during the operation of the machine.

The electrical components of the machine also play a crucial role in its durability and reliability. High – quality motors, sensors, and switches are less likely to fail. Motors should be able to provide sufficient power for the extrusion and corrugation processes, and they should be designed to operate efficiently under different load conditions. Sensors are used to monitor various parameters such as temperature, pressure, and speed. They need to be accurate and reliable to ensure the safe and stable operation of the machine.

Regular maintenance is also important for the durability of the machine. A good quality Single Wall Corrugated Pipe Machine should be designed in a way that makes maintenance easy. Accessible parts for cleaning, lubrication, and replacement are essential. The machine should also come with a detailed maintenance manual, which provides guidelines on how to maintain the machine to ensure its long – term performance.

Production Efficiency

Production efficiency is another key quality standard for a Single Wall Corrugated Pipe Machine. The machine should be able to produce a large quantity of high – quality corrugated pipes in a short period of time. This is mainly determined by the speed of the extruder and the corrugation unit.

A high – performance extruder can melt and extrude the plastic material at a high rate. The screw design of the extruder is crucial for the extrusion speed. A well – designed screw can ensure a high – volume and uniform flow of the plastic material. The corrugation unit should also be able to form the corrugations quickly and accurately. Advanced corrugation molds can reduce the forming time and improve the quality of the corrugations.

In addition to the speed, the machine should also have a high degree of automation. Automated feeding systems can continuously supply the plastic raw materials to the extruder, reducing the need for manual intervention. Automated length – cutting and stacking systems can also improve the overall production efficiency by reducing the time required for these post – processing steps.

Safety Features

Safety is of utmost importance when it comes to a Single Wall Corrugated Pipe Machine. The machine should be equipped with a variety of safety features to protect the operators from potential hazards.

One of the basic safety features is the use of safety guards. These guards are placed around the moving parts of the machine, such as the extruder screws and the corrugation molds, to prevent operators from coming into contact with them. Emergency stop buttons should be installed at easily accessible locations on the machine. In case of an emergency, operators can quickly press these buttons to stop the machine.

The machine should also have over – temperature and over – pressure protection systems. These systems can monitor the temperature and pressure inside the extruder and other components of the machine. If the temperature or pressure exceeds the safe limits, the system will automatically shut down the machine or take appropriate measures to reduce the values, preventing damage to the machine and potential safety accidents.

Energy Efficiency

In today’s world, energy efficiency is an important consideration for any industrial machine, including Single Wall Corrugated Pipe Machines. A high – quality machine should be designed to consume less energy while maintaining high – level performance.

Advanced heating systems can significantly improve the energy efficiency of the extruder. For example, induction heating technology can heat the barrels of the extruder more efficiently than traditional resistance heating methods. Induction heating focuses the heat directly on the metal surface of the barrel, reducing heat loss and saving energy.

The design of the motor and the transmission system also affects the energy consumption of the machine. High – efficiency motors can convert electrical energy into mechanical energy more effectively. Optimized transmission systems can reduce power losses during the power transmission process.
